linuxrz无效命令

worktile 其他 32

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    1、确定命令是否正确输入:首先,要确认输入的命令是否正确。Linux命令是区分大小写的,所以要确保命令的大小写和拼写都是正确的。

    2、确认命令是否安装:其次,要确认输入的命令是否安装在系统中。可以通过使用”which”命令或者”whereis”命令来查找命令的安装位置。如果命令没有安装,需要先安装该命令。

    3、检查环境变量:然后,要检查环境变量的设置情况。有些命令需要在特定的环境变量下才能正常运行。可以通过”echo $PATH”命令来查看当前的环境变量配置情况。

    4、查找命令的替代方案:如果确实是无效命令,可以尝试查找命令的替代方案。有时候,某个命令可能已经被更先进或更适合的替代命令所取代,可以尝试使用替代命令来完成相同的操作。

    5、查阅命令的帮助文档:最后,如果以上方法都无效,可以查阅命令的帮助文档来获取更多的信息。大多数命令都有详细的帮助文档,可以通过使用”man”命令加上命令名来查看对应的帮助文档。

    总结:在遇到无效命令的情况下,首先要确认命令是否正确输入,然后检查命令是否安装,接着检查环境变量的配置,如果仍然无效,可以寻找命令的替代方案,最后查阅命令的帮助文档获取更多信息。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    1. 检查命令拼写是否正确:在Linux中,命令是区分大小写的,所以请确保你输入的命令拼写正确。如果命令拼写错误,系统将无法识别该命令,并提示你”command not found”或类似的信息。

    2. 确认命令是否存在:有些命令可能需要安装特定的软件包才能运行。你可以使用包管理器或软件中心来搜索并安装该软件包。例如,在Debian/Ubuntu系统上,你可以使用apt-get或apt命令来安装软件包。

    3. 检查命令路径:当你键入命令时,系统会在$PATH环境变量所列出的目录中搜索可执行文件。如果你的命令不在$PATH中的任何一个目录中,系统将无法找到该命令。你可以使用”echo $PATH”命令来查看当前的$PATH值。

    4. 确认命令的执行权限:有时候,即使你输入正确的命令,系统也会提示”command not found”的错误信息。这可能是因为该命令没有执行权限。你可以使用”ls -l”命令来查看命令的权限,并使用”chmod”命令来修改权限。

    5. 检查命令是否被删除或损坏:有时候,当你安装或卸载某个软件包时,可能会导致某些命令被删除或损坏。在这种情况下,你可以尝试重新安装相关的软件包,或从其他可靠的来源下载并安装该命令的二进制文件。如果即使重新安装命令后仍然无法正常工作,那可能是因为你的系统存在其他问题,例如系统文件损坏或配置错误等。此时,你可能需要进一步的故障排除来解决该问题。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ux操作系统中,如果你输入了一个无效命令,系统会显示“command not found”或类似的提示。这意味着你输入的命令在系统中找不到或不可执行。

    以下是一些可能导致命令无效的原因,以及如何解决这些问题的方法:

    1. 命令拼写错误: 请确保你输入的命令拼写是正确的。Linux对命令的大小写敏感,所以确保你的命令大小写匹配。

    2. 命令不在系统路径中: 当你输入一个命令时,Linux会搜索系统的路径来找到可执行文件。如果你的命令不在系统路径中,它就无法被找到。你可以使用以下命令来查看系统路径:

    “`
    $ echo $PATH
    “`

    如果命令所在的目录不在输出列表中,你可以通过将其添加到PATH环境变量中来解决。你可以通过修改你的shell配置文件来实现,常见的shell配置文件是.bashrc或.profile。

    “`
    $ export PATH=$PATH:/path/to/your/command/directory
    “`

    这会将命令所在的目录添加到PATH环境变量中,并使其能够被系统找到。

    3. 命令不是可执行的: 在Linux上,命令必须具有可执行权限才能被执行。你可以使用以下命令来检查命令是否具有可执行权限:

    “`
    $ ls -l /path/to/your/command
    “`

    如果命令的权限不包括”x”,则表示它不可执行。你可以使用以下命令来添加可执行权限:

    “`
    $ chmod +x /path/to/your/command
    “`

    这将为命令添加可执行权限。

    4. 命令不存在: 如果你确定你输入的命令是正确的,但仍然显示“command not found”,可能是因为该命令不在你的系统中。在这种情况下,你需要安装该命令或相应的软件包才能执行。你可以使用包管理器安装命令,例如apt、yum或者dnf,具体取决于你使用的Linux发行版。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部